WebbChapter 5 The First Law for open systems. An open system allows mass flows across the system boundary. Mass flow rate is measured in [\(\frac{kg}{s}\)]. Many of the systems engineers work with, are open systems. The jet engine of an aircraft is an open system. The turbines, boilers and pumps in large-scale power generation plants are open systems. charizard gigantamax plush

WebbAxial piston pumps are used to power the hydraulic systems of jet aircraft, being gear-driven off of the turbine engine's main shaft, The system used on the F-14 used a 9-piston pump that produced a standard system operating pressure of 3000 psi and a maximum flow of 84 gallons per minute. Webb1 jan. 2012 · Routing pressurized fluid into the rod end of a double-acting cylinder causes the piston rod to retract. Conversely, routing pressurized fluid into the cap end causes the rod to extend.
